Transaction e4e2a58b763bb782d50d5a868fa38fdc422184cb0620bc75b012998c3920734f

6 Input
2 Outputs
  • e4e2a58b763bb782d50d5a868fa38fdc422184cb0620bc75b012998c3920734f:0
  • value  2662867
    address  1hx1ryX4PYEG7c9J78sK8Ki5dAsXijtyY
  • e4e2a58b763bb782d50d5a868fa38fdc422184cb0620bc75b012998c3920734f:1
  • value  180000000
    address  36dxXZ4Spbmd984fzgGQXb8bCK66BTmSXh